8.25.03
Hampton Beach
During the show, John and Robby both flashed lots of peace
signs. When a pair of peacegoober panties were thrown onto
the stage, John picked them up and said, "Goo Fans
For Peace! Damn, you guys are everywhere! Thank you!"
He then turned the panties around and read the front - "The
only Bush I trust is my own!" Laughing, he said, "that's
awesome! I love that! Now I have to find a politically progressive
woman to wear them. And she has to be a size small."
Before starting the next song, he said, "now remember
ladies, the only Bush you can trust is your own! Damn, that's
cool." After the show, Greg and Jason flashed some
peace signs for a photo op, and John said that the panties
were really cool. Both John and Robby thanked us for what
Fans For Peace is doing.

8.20.03 Interview (Buffalo
News)
thank-you Angela for asking this question!!
You have spoken out on so many issues in the past, especially
after September 11th, you always seemed to be putting your
opinions right out there. What do you think the most important
issue is right now, and what can your fans do to help?
Robby: Right now, I really think that people should pay
really really close attention to what the government’s doing
with the rest of the world. Um… I think it’s everyone’s
duty to pay attention to the reactions of others to the
steps our government’s taking. I think our foreign policy’s
pretty messed up. I think people need to get involved in
the process of choosing people who will fix this problem.

7.25.03 NYC - Today Show
& Autograph Session
Robby and John both flashed peace signs throughout the show,
and pointed, smiled, and waved at the Fans For Peace in
the audience! At the last minute, they switched their setlist
to include What A Scene to make a political statement, and
stuck with it when they were hassled by the NBC people.
Go Goos! During the autograph session, John said "you
guys are awesome!" and Robby and Mike agreed. John
also said that the Fans For Peace Book Club was "cool!"
They appreciated their gift bags and the fans for peace
collage, and flashed peace signs to us on their way out
of the building.
